Job Description

Location: Hopewell, NJ

Schedule: Full-Time | Outpatient Only

Specialty: Family Medicine / Primary Care

About Us
We are a long-standing, community-focused multi-specialty group serving Central New Jersey for over 50 years. Our team includes 30+ physicians, PAs, NPs, and dietitians, offering comprehensive services in Primary Care, Urgent Care, Radiology, Physical Therapy, Labs, Dietitian Services, and specialty care including GI, Rheumatology, Neurology, Nephrology, Sleep Medicine, Pulmonology, Podiatry, and General Surgery.

Our philosophy prioritizes teamwork, innovation, and respect for both patients and providers. With integrated telemedicine (2030% of visits conducted virtually), robust support staff, and streamlined administrative processes, our clinicians can focus on patient care without unnecessary distractions.

Position Overview
We are seeking a Family Medicine or Internal Medicine Physician to join our growing outpatient team in Central New Jersey. This full-scope primary care role offers the opportunity to work across Primary Care, Urgent Care, and Womens Health (non-OB/GYN) services. This position is ideal for physicians looking for a collaborative, community-oriented practice with potential for long-term partnership.

Schedule & Workload

  • 40 clinical hours per week

  • Options for 4x10-hour or 5x8-hour weekday schedules

  • Saturday rotation: ~1 in 6

  • Home call: ~1 in 9

  • Outpatient only no inpatient or hospital rounding

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ide comprehensive primary and urgent care for patients of all ages

  • Deliver preventive care, chronic disease management, and womens health services

  • Collaborate with specialists to ensure coordinated, continuous care

  • Maintain accurate documentation with dictation or scribe support

  • Utilize telehealth to manage patient care between visits

  • Demonstrate integrity, initiative, and commitment to patient-first care

Qualifications

  • Board-Certified or Board-Eligible in Family Medicine or Internal Medicine

  • Active New Jersey Medical License, CDS, and DEA

  • Excellent bedside and webside manner

  • Strong technical proficiency and EMR familiarity

  • Background, reference, and malpractice clearance

  • J-1 waiver eligible

Compensation & Benefits

  • Competitive salary with productivity bonuses

  • Partnership opportunity after 2 years

  • Health, vision, dental, and life insurance

  • 401(k) retirement plan

  • PTO, CME allowance, and licensure/certification reimbursement

  • Fully covered malpractice insurance with tail coverage

  • Supportive, tech-savvy environment designed to minimize administrative burden
